Transaction 570165dd57feedeafbba4250ae9a2f62f2b88e681492e58fc903c01a202bd1af
1 Input
1 Output
-
570165dd57feedeafbba4250ae9a2f62f2b88e681492e58fc903c01a202bd1af:0
- value
- 734140
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f8317462ba04a9efb90e5892b9bc1587ec6afc3
- address
- bc1qe7p3w33t5p9fa7usukyjhx7ptplvdt7r0995vf